New Jersey: Birch Lane Press/Carol Publishing Co, 1999. Brown boards w/gilt spine lettering, 490 pgs including Index. Tight Clean Volume in priced Clean DJ. Gift Quality. In this volume the Author argues that one of several reasons why the North won and the South lost the Civil War can be found in the drasticaly different characters of the two presidents Size: 8vo - over 7¾" - 9¾" tall.
